A Professional Certificate in Environmental Impact Assessment for Social Equity equips professionals with the skills to conduct comprehensive and equitable environmental reviews. This specialized training integrates social considerations into the EIA process, ensuring environmentally sound projects also promote social justice and community well-being.
Learning outcomes include mastering methodologies for identifying and assessing potential social impacts of projects, developing strategies for stakeholder engagement and participation, and effectively incorporating social equity considerations into EIA reports. Students gain practical experience through case studies and real-world examples, applying principles of environmental justice and sustainability.
